    ‘Mean’ Gene Okerlund Passes Away at 76

    Elvin ZuletaBy Elvin ZuletaJanuary 2, 20191 Min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Reddit WhatsApp Email

    It’s a sad day for wrestling fans around the world.

    WWE’s ‘Mean’ Gene Okerlund passed away this morning at the age of 76. It was announced via Twitter by WWE.

    WWE is saddened to learn that WWE Hall of Famer Gene Okerlund, the most recognizable interviewer in sports-entertainment history, has passed away at age 76. https://t.co/DyPiEiVLoV

    — WWE (@WWE) January 2, 2019

    He was staple in the wrestling community as the calm, straight faced announcer and interviewer in the midst of all the wrestling chaos.
    In the 80’s, Gene Okerlund was as iconic and recognizable as the the wrestlers he interviewed.

    The cause if his death has not been released.

    Okerlund is survived by his wife and two children.
